**14:22 — Queue-depth autoscaler goes sideways.** Heads up folks: Briskport's autoscaler read a stale queue-depth metric and decided zero workers was a great idea. Jobs piled up for ~18 minutes before Tolvan's alert fired and we pinned the pool manually. Fix is live; customers may have seen delayed exports. If anyone asks, point them at the status note. The patched build is identified by the token below.

pipeline stamp: htk4_66df

## Building Access — Spares Room (Hullbrook Annex)

Contractors: the spare hardware room is down the east corridor on the ground floor, third door on the left. Sign in at the front desk first and grab a visitor lanyard. Anything you take out, jot it in the blue logbook — yes, even the little stuff. The door self-locks, so don't wedge it. To get in, punch in the code below.

staff pass of hagug-taguf = bdg-HJ-9

**Handover: Skylark CSV Import Wizard**

For whoever picks up on-call this week: the Skylark import wizard is mostly stable, but large uploads from the Verrow tenant still trip the chunking logic around row 50k. I bumped the worker pool yesterday and that helped. If imports stall, restart the parser service first — it recovers cleanly. Logs live under the usual dashboard. Don't touch the encoding detection flag; it's load-bearing. The service currently runs with the following configuration values, which you should keep as-is.

service settings:
ralael:
  pin: 7453
  tenant: zorath
  seal: seal_087806e4
  metrics_host: metrics.ralael.paliqworks.example
  standby_team: fraath
  escalation: praok-istiel
  nonce: 10e083